Fantastic organization in Lawrenceville, GA is looking for a IT Network Architect for a 12+ month 100% onsite contract role in Lawrenceville, GA
Overview:
Our client is seeking a highly skilled and experienced IT Network Architect to join their dynamic infrastructure team. In this pivotal role, you'll be responsible for designing, implementing, and optimizing enterprise-level network solutions that are secure, scalable, and aligned with business goals.
This is an exciting opportunity for a technical leader who thrives in a fast-paced environment and enjoys solving complex networking challenges.
Key Responsibilities:
- Design and implement robust LAN, WAN, WLAN, and VPN solutions for large-scale environments.
- Lead the architecture and strategic planning of network infrastructure to ensure high availability, scalability, and security.
- Collaborate with cross-functional teams and stakeholders to gather requirements and deliver network solutions aligned with business needs.
- Create comprehensive network diagrams, documentation, and implementation strategies.
- Evaluate and recommend network hardware, software, and protocols to improve performance and efficiency.
- Configure and deploy network components such as routers, switches, firewalls, wireless devices, and load balancers.
- Develop and enforce network security measures including ACLs, encryption, firewalls, and IDS/IPS.
- Monitor network performance, analyze trends, and perform tuning for optimal uptime and reliability.
- Serve as a technical lead and escalation point for network-related issues.
- Stay current on emerging networking technologies and industry best practices.
Minimum Qualifications:
- At least 10 years of experience supporting network infrastructure in medium to large environments.
- A minimum of 4 years of experience in network architecture and design.
Preferred Qualifications:
- Bachelor's degree in Computer Science, Information Technology, or related field (Master's preferred).
- 10+ years of progressive experience in enterprise network design and implementation.
- Strong command of networking protocols: TCP/IP, BGP, OSPF, MPLS, VLANs, VPNs.
- Hands-on experience with Cisco, Juniper, Palo Alto Networks, and Arista hardware.
- Proficient in network security design and implementation.
- Familiarity with network monitoring tools such as Wireshark, SolarWinds, Nagios, or equivalent.
- Relevant certifications strongly preferred: CCNP, JNCIP, CISSP, or similar.
- Excellent analytical, communication, and leadership skills.
